37 connections·40 entities in this video→Trump's Iran Decision Timeline
- ⏳ President Trump is delaying his decision on US involvement in the conflict with Iran for up to two weeks, allowing time for potential diplomacy.
- 🤝 Iran's foreign minister has expressed readiness to talk, with meetings planned with European counterparts.
- 🇺🇸 White House sources indicate Trump is reviewing options, weighing the costs and benefits of striking Iran's nuclear sites.
Escalation and Israeli Defense
- 💥 An Iranian missile strike on a hospital in southern Israel resulted in at least 80 fatalities, including hospital staff.
- 🇮🇱 Israel's Prime Minister Netanyahu criticized Iran for targeting civilians and expressed trust in Trump's judgment.
- ⚛️ Israeli jets targeted Iran's inactive nuclear reactor, which the IDF believes could be restored for weapons-grade plutonium production.
- ⚠️ The UN nuclear watchdog reported no radiation leaks from the contaminated reactor site.
US Military Posture and Risks
- 🚢 Multiple US carrier strike groups and military assets are positioned in the Middle East, awaiting a decision on potential operations.
- ⚠️ General Mark Schwarz notes risks associated with deploying forces but believes the current posture allows for military readiness and force protection.
- 💣 Concerns exist regarding the effectiveness of bunker-busting bombs against deeply buried Iranian nuclear facilities like Fordo.
- 🚨 Iran has vowed retaliation, including attacks on American troops and disruption of oil supplies through the Strait of Hormuz.
American Evacuations and Rescue Efforts
- ✈️ The US State Department is planning contingency measures to evacuate American citizens from Israel, with some diplomats and their families already evacuated.
- 🚢 The Grey Bull Rescue Foundation, a private nonprofit, has evacuated hundreds of Americans from Israel as part of 'Operation Olive Shield'.
- ⚠️ Brian Stern of Grey Bull Rescue advises that the situation is worsening and urges all Americans to leave Israel.
- ✈️ Airspace over Israel remains closed to civilian traffic, making boat or land travel the primary evacuation routes.
Diplomatic and Strategic Perspectives
- 🗣️ Former Israeli Defense Minister Yoav Gallant emphasizes the critical need for US involvement to eliminate Iran's nuclear threat.
- 🇺🇸 Ambassador Dennis Ross suggests that Iran's primary preoccupation is regime survival, making them responsive to high-risk scenarios, including tough sanctions or potential conflict.
- 🤝 Ross believes there is a chance for a diplomatic solution, with Iran signaling a willingness to negotiate through intermediaries, potentially offering concessions for a 'face saver'.
Prepared Citizens Movement
- 🛡️ A growing number of Americans are participating in training for self-defense and survival skills, driven by concerns about global instability, civil unrest, and potential foreign invasion.
- 🔫 Instructors like Air Force veteran Eric Rocher teach military-style combat techniques to everyday citizens, emphasizing personal responsibility for safety.
- 🏠 The movement includes individuals from diverse backgrounds, such as engineers, content creators, and dentists, who seek to be prepared for worst-case scenarios.
- 💪 Participants aim to be capable of defending themselves and their families, with a strong sense of camaraderie among trainees.
